So new engine, new (low milage) stock turbo and a new adjustable wastegate.

Seems like I get no boost at the moment so guess the wastegate rod is too long at the moment.

What's the best way adjusting the rod length as a starter. Just feel the puck closed in the elbow and adjust the rod accordingly or is there a better way doing this to make sure I'm as close as possible for a stock boost setup?
 
Start out with the wastegate rod adjusted so you have to pull it about 1/8" to get it on the wastegate lever. this is a good starting point and applies enough pressure to keep the wastegate closed, you can always finr tune from there if need be!
